Due to all these factors and reasons, this field has received a growing attention in the last few
years. In order to be able to reach the safety of these structures, many instruments and surveying
methods have been used. However, the main aim in most of the plans developed has been the
possibility of measuring displacements in a singular number of points. The difficulty in the
measurement of these displacements is to find a spatial measurement technique that
encompasses numerous desirable properties, such as precision, reliability, low cost and easy to
use. Some of these advantages can be seen in several methods, but it is really hard to find a method comprising all of them. In the next paragraphs some of the approaches developed in this
context are reported (starting with the classical techniques and finishing with the new
technologies)
